Hi,

I was in the same situation so started researching some of the well-known hotels in Lahore for my Nikkah. I found that most ppl prefer the Pearl Cont. and the Royal Palm. They are the most well known. The hall depends on the date of your event (subject to availability) and also the number of ppl attending. I have about 140 ppl attending (I settled on Royal Palm) so they recommended the Fairways or the Dome (Dome was an extra Rs. 50,000 if you didn’t meet the 200 ppl mark).

The rates I have stated below are from a few weeks ago so they might differ in price when you call, also, the price doesn’t include tax.

There is a new rule in Pakistan regarding the time the halls have to close down. At the moment, all events have to end at 10 pm sharp! They give you 15 mins to exit the building and close all but one light (towards the exit). I was pretty shocked to hear this but I guess its the law at the moment. (RUMOR)

As far as food goes, I hear mix reviews about the food at all hotels. They serve one dish but give you all you can eat salad (from what I have heard) and you have to order desert.

The contact info is available on the websites stated below or online (Google everything:))

Decoration is another story. Some of the prices are available at the bottom. Most hotels have a decorator but charge a lot more for convenience. I am looking into a few event managers at the moment and they seem kinda steep with their prices. Ranging anywhere from Rs. 70,000 to the max I have heard so far (for the Dome) is Rs. 350,000.

My cousin mentioned that if you are to go to a florist with a design of a stage/hall/tables, they can recreate everything for you. They just need to order flowers beforehand and send a decorator to your location on the day of your event. I have heard that stages start anywhere from Rs. 25,000 and onward.

i went through the same thing for my wedding! we went with mughal-e-azam for both functions and were quite pleased. the halls were nicely decorated and clean (they were also rennovating at that time so maybe it will look diff than some of their old pics online)...but in any case, check out their website you can see pics from each hall and decide if you like them. they have decoration options which start from around 10,000 rupees and go up depending on how fancy you want it. i suggest it they did a pretty decent job and they have a whole digital album you can go through and decide what you like (it can include centerpieces, stage decor, outside the hall decor, table covers, etc). the only thing i wasnt crazy about was their food, but i havent found any wedding hall here to have great food...they are all average. there's some law that you can only serve like 2 dishes plus salad plus sweet dish at weddings...so all the halls make pretty much the same things and the same quality more or less. anyhow hope that helps good luck!
